Job Summary:
We are seeking a highly motivated and detail-oriented Paralegal to join our dynamic legal team. The successful candidate will play a crucial role in supporting the Legal Counsel in drafting and reviewing various legal documents related to technology and media services, supplier contracts, and will contribute to the configuration and management of our Contract Management Platform (CMP) solution. The ideal candidate will be a LLM or LLB graduate with a strong background in legal document drafting, a keen eye for detail, and the 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ams.
Responsibilities:
- Client Document Drafting:
- Assist Legal Counsel in the drafting and review of contracts, agreements, and legal documents pertaining to the provision of technology and media services.
- Ensure that all client documents comply with legal standards and company policies.
- Supplier Document Review and Drafting:
- Collaborate with Legal Counsel in the review of third-party contracts,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ements and company standards.
- Collaborate with Legal Counsel in the drafting of contracts, agreements and legal documents with the company’s suppliers.
- Communicate effectively with suppliers to address queries and facilitate the negotiation process.
- Supporting the Legal Team:
- Work closely with In-house counsels to provide support to cross-functional teams, including Sales, Delivery, and Operations.
- Facilitate communication between legal and other departments to ensure legal objectives align with business goals.
- Assist in legal research and analysis as required.
- CMP (Ironclad) Configuration and Management:
- Support the configuration and management of our Contract Management Platform (CMP) solution Ironclad.
- Ensure the CMP system is optimized to streamline contract workflows and compliance processes.
- Train and provide ongoing support to users on the effective utilization of the CMP system.
Qualifications:
- Law graduate LLB, LLM or equivalent (ideally currently pursuing the SQE/LPC)
- Experience with Contract Management Platforms, particularly Ironclad, is a plus.
- Proven experience in legal document drafting preferred although no experience can be considered subject to strong academic background and commercial awareness.
- Interest in technology and media services contracts.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ams.
- Experience with Contract Management Platforms, particularly Ironclad, is a plus.
- Detail-oriented with excellent organizational and multitasking abilities.
- Knowledge of relevant legal regulations and compliance standards.
- Experience with Company Secretarial (CoSec) work is a plus
